static class C {
[Flags]
enum Architecture
{
None = 0,
Sim32 = 1,
Sim64 = 2,
Arm32 = 4,
Armv7k = 8,
// Arm64 is never stret
}
// X86: structs > 8 + structs with 3 members.
// X64: structs > 16
// ARM32: all structs, except those matching an integral platform type (i.e. a struct with a single int, but not a struct with a single float).
// ARM64: never
// armv7k: > 16, except homogeneous types with no more than 4 elements (i.e. structs with 3 or 4 doubles).
// the numbers below are bitmasks of Architecture values.
static string [] structs_and_stret = {
/* integral types */
"c:0", "cc:4", "ccc:5", "cccc:4",
"s:0", "ss:4", "sss:5", "ssss:4",
"i:0", "ii:4", "iii:5", "iiii:5", "iiiii:15",
"l:4", "ll:5", "lll:15", "llll:15", "lllll:15",
/* floating point types */
"f:4", "ff:4", "fff:5", "ffff:5", "fffff:15",
"d:4", "dd:5", "ddd:7", "dddd:7", "ddddd:15",
/* mixed types */
"if:4", "fi:4", // 8 bytes
"iff:5", // 12 bytes
"iiff:5", // 16 bytes
"id:5", "di:5", // 16 bytes
"iid:5", // 16 bytes
"idi:15", // 16 bytes on i386 and 24 bytes on x86_64 (due to alignment)
"ddi:15", // 24 bytes
"didi:15", // 24 bytes on 32-bit arch, 32 bytes on 64-bit arch
"idid:15", // 24 bytes on 32-bit arch, 32 bytes on 64-bit arch
"dldl:15",
"ldld:15",
"fifi:5",
"ifif:5",
};
static string [] structs = structs_and_stret.Select ((v) => v.IndexOf (':') >= 0 ? v.Substring (0, v.IndexOf (':')) : v).ToArray ();
static Architecture [] strets = structs_and_stret.Select ((v) => v.IndexOf (':') >= 0 ? (Architecture) int.Parse (v.Substring (v.IndexOf (':') + 1)) : Architecture.None).ToArray ();

static void WriteLibTestDecompileM ()
{
var w = new StringBuilder ();
// This is code to be disassembled to see how it's compiled by clang
// to see if a particular structure is using objc_msgSend_stret or not.
//
// To disassemble:
// otool -vVt .libs/ios/libtest.armv7.o
//
// Then in the _decompile_me output, look for the _____* function call,
// matching the structure you want to check, and then backtrack until
// you see either an objc_msgSend or objc_msgSend_stret call, and you
// have your answer.
#if false
w.AppendLine ("extern \"C\" {");
foreach (var s in structs)
w.AppendLine ($"void _____________________________________{s} (struct S{s} x) __attribute__ ((optnone)) {{ }}");
w.AppendLine ("void decompile_me () __attribute__ ((optnone))");
w.AppendLine ("{");
w.AppendLine ("\tObjCRegistrarTest *obj = NULL;");
foreach (var s in structs) {
w.AppendLine ($"\t_____________________________________{s} ([obj PS{s}]);");
}
w.AppendLine ("}");
w.AppendLine ("}");
#endif
File.WriteAllText ("libtest.decompile.m", w.ToString ());
}
